This note aims to give an affirmative answer to an open question posed by
Demailly-Peternell-Schneider [DPS] in 2001 and recently by Peternell [P] again.
Let $f:X\mapsto Y$ be a surjective morphism from a log canonical pair (X,D)
onto a ${\mathbb Q}$-Gorenstein variety $Y$. If $-(K_X+D)$ is nef, we show that
$-K_Y$ is pseudo-effective.
